DOLE turns-over 25 BMX bikes to OSYs in Dipolog

By Mary May A. Abellon

DIPOLOG CITY – The Department of Labor and Employment (DOLE) of Zamboanga del Norte has recently turned-over 25 BMX bikes to 25 out-of-school youths (OSYs) of Barangay Barra this city.

DOLE-Zamboanga del Norte provincial chief, Lourdes Amores, said this project is under the agency’s “Livelihood Formation Bicycle Rental Services to Generate Income Among Out-of-School Youths for Balik-Eskwela Program.”

The said bicycles will be rented for P40 per hour at Dipolog City Boulevard and the proceeds thereof will be used to finance the education of the recipients and for other expenses to be incurred by the group.

Mayor Evelyn T. Uy appealed to the recipients to take good care of their “bicycle for rent” business by using their income properly.

The lady mayor stressed that this program corresponds to the city’s vision of becoming the Sports Event Center of the South by 2020.

She also encouraged the youth sector to actively participate in all outdoor activities the city government and private groups have organized.

The beneficiaries, who are members of the PAG-ASA Youth Bikers and Kayakers Association (PYBKA), have expressed their gratitude to the DOLE and the city government of Dipolog for the support extended to their group.
